Video Editing This course provides an introduction to the principles and techniques of video editing. Students will learn the fundamentals of editing using Adobe Premiere Pro, with supplementary instruction in Adobe After Effects and Photoshop. Emphasis is placed on storytelling, technical fluency, professional workflow, and editing history. As part of the curriculum, students complete structured preparation aligned with the Adobe Certified Professional (ACP) - Digital Video Using Adobe Premiere Pro exam objectives, developing industry-aligned skills that support academic and career success. Screenwriting for Film & Television This workshop course focuses on the tools professional screenwriters use to create compelling film and television stories. Students will learn scene-writing techniques based on the principles of dramatic irony, visual storytelling, three-act story structure, and protagonist-driven narrative. Students will identify and solve story problems in their own writing and in the writing of their classmates as they develop concepts into treatments and step outlines for feature-length movies or hour-long television scripts. Timeslot for Fall '26: MW 3:30-4:45PM Advanced Screenwriting This workshop course will guide students through the drafting and rewriting process as they complete and polish a full-length film or television screenplay. In addition to creating their own scripts and workshopping those of their classmates, students will learn to analyze stories for the screen and to write professional-quality coverage for produced and unproduced screenplays. Students will also learn how to enter scripts in competitions and festivals, how to attain representation, and how other careers in the entertainment industry are related to script writing and development. The programs of the Department of Art and Digital Media give students the opportunity to develop as artists, designers, digital media creators, and scholars in facilities that support both traditional media, such as painting and sculpture, and the latest developments in new media. Beginning in Spring 2019, the programs are housed in the newly renovated and expanded Steel Plant, with four state-of-the-art digital labs, new traditional media studios, a maker space for digital fabrication and large format 2-D printing, as well as an interior garden with café and gallery that exhibits regional and international artists as well as the work of our students.About Marist University:
Founded in 1929, Marist is a comprehensive, independent four-year institution whose signature educational approach blends the liberal arts with pre-professional studies and emphasizes experiential learning to enrich classroom instruction. With campuses in Poughkeepsie, N.Y., and Florence, Italy, plus over 70 programs offering a variety of international study, Marist is a portal to the world and is devoted to nurturing a welcoming, inclusive community. Through six schools offering almost 50 majors, Marist cultivates the intellectual growth and well-being of its more than 6,000 undergraduate and graduate students and encourages them to color outside traditional academic lines as they pursue coursework and personal experiences that provide valuable occupational expertise and reflect their individual passions. Marist has been acclaimed a top institution in the nation by U.S. News & World Report, the Wall Street Journal/College Pulse, Princeton Review, and others.
